Ramon Salazar grew up knowing many things. Some were true facts, like the fact that one day he would become a partner with his Father, pearling the waters of Baja California. This dramatic story takes place when Ramon is sixteen, when he learns about pearling and about the Manta Diablo. For Ramon's dream of diving for pearls himself, as well as weighing them in the counting house, leads him to find the great pearl - the magnificent, dusky Pearl of Heaven. But his discovery also gains for Ramon two enemies, The Manta whose pearl it truly is, and the Sevillano, the finest diver in his father's fleet. And as the moving events unfold, Ramon learns that possession of the giant pearl profoundly reshapes his life. A Fabulously Moving and Entertaining Story!
